What will I be doing?
As an Apprentice Internal Account Coordinator, you’ll be central to our sales and customer service efforts, supporting both external account managers and our valued customers.
Your responsibilities will include:
- Building and maintaining strong relationships with internal stakeholders and trade customers
- Developing a solid understanding of our products, services, and systems
- Supporting the external account managers with quotes, order processing, and proactive account management
- Managing a portfolio of small to medium accounts directly, ensuring excellent service and identifying opportunities for growth
- Using tools like LinkedIn, email, and CRM systems to support prospecting and new business development
- Helping tailor solutions to meet customer needs and following up on enquiries to secure orders
- Supporting the coordination of promotions, campaigns, and customer engagement initiatives

How to prepare for a job interview at BSS Group
✨Know Your Stuff
Before the interview, make sure you understand the company and its products. Familiarise yourself with the building supplies sector and be ready to discuss how you can support both customers and sales teams effectively.
✨Show Off Your People Skills
Since this role is all about building relationships, be prepared to demonstrate your strong communication skills. Think of examples where you've successfully interacted with others, whether in a work setting or during your studies.
✨Be Proactive
Employ a proactive mindset during the interview. Share instances where you've taken the initiative, whether it was in a project or helping a friend. This will show that you're ready to jump into the role and support the team.
✨Ask Smart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the role and the company culture. This not only shows your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you. Ask about growth opportunities and how success is measured in the role.
